IPA: /ˈʃæloʊɪst/
KK: /ˈʃæl.oʊ.ɪst/
Having the least depth; not deep at all.
The shallowest part of the lake is perfect for children to play in.
Comparative: shallower
Superlative: shallowest
Shallowest → It is formed from "shallow" (from Old English *sceald*, meaning not deep) and the superlative suffix "-est" (meaning most). The word "shallowest" means the most not deep or the least deep.
